Where to find Saint-Savinien ?
The village of Saint Savinien is situated on the banks of the river Charente in Saintonge, that means near to Saintes, but equally close to Royan, La Rochelle, Rochefort, Marennes, the islands (Ré, Oléron, Aix, Madame and the famous Fort Boyard). ie - a highly popular tourist region, enjoyed as much for the coastline, as for the magnificently varied countryside, rich with an architecture that includes numerous roman churches, Gallo-Romans relics, quaint villages, « cabanes » (cabins on stilts), oyster ports, 20th century villas by the sea, or the surprising architecture of Royan, rebuilt in the 50s.
